While the average salary of $45,710 in Alaska is 25% higher than the national average, you should be aware of the cost of living. With a Cost of Living Index of 126.6, your real purchasing power is actually lower, effectively feeling like $36,106.

At 0.19x, Alaska has a notably lower concentration of Sewing Machine Operators jobs than the national average. Opportunities in this area are relatively scarce for this profession.

40 people work as Sewing Machine Operators in Alaska.

Only 0.133 out of every 1,000 local jobs are Sewing Machine Operators roles — this is a niche profession in the area.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 40 employees in the Alaska area with a job density of 0.133 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
